How much do trainee air conditioning installer j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for trainee air conditioning installer in the United States is $20.64,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.31 and $23.32 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a trainee air conditioning installer?

Trainee air conditioning installers are entry-level professionals who assist in the installation, maintenance, and repair of air conditioning systems under the supervision of experienced technicians. They typically learn how to install, test, and service various types of air conditioning units in residential, commercial, or industrial settings. The role involves hands-on training, understanding safety procedures, and gaining technical skills necessary for a career in the HVAC (Heating, Ventilation, and Air Conditioning) industry.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a trainee air conditioning installer?

To thrive as a Trainee Air Conditioning Installer, you need basic mechanical aptitude, problem-solving skills, and a high school diploma or equivalent, often supplemented by vocational training or apprenticeships. Familiarity with HVAC tools, safety equipment, and basic understanding of systems like split units or ductwork is common, and obtaining an EPA Section 608 certification is advantageous. Strong communication, attention to detail, and a willingness to learn are important soft skills for collaborating with team members and understanding client needs. These skills ensure safe, efficient installations and lay the groundwork for career progression in the HVAC industry.

What are some common challenges faced by trainee air conditioning installers, and how can they be overcome?

Trainee air conditioning installers often face challenges such as adapting to physically demanding work, learning technical installation procedures, and interpreting detailed system blueprints. Overcoming these challenges involves actively seeking mentorship from experienced colleagues, participating in hands-on training, and staying organized on the job site. Effective communication with team members and a willingness to ask questions are also key to building confidence and competence in this role.

What is the difference between Trainee Air Conditioning Installer vs Apprentice HVAC Technician?

AspectTrainee Air Conditioning InstallerApprentice HVAC Technician
CertificationsBasic safety and installation certificationsSimilar certifications, plus more technical training
Work EnvironmentOn-site installation of air conditioning unitsInstallation, maintenance, and repair of HVAC systems
Employer & Industry UsageConstruction and HVAC installation companiesHVAC service companies and contractors

The main difference is that a Trainee Air Conditioning Installer focuses primarily on installing air conditioning units, often as part of a training program. An Apprentice HVAC Technician has a broader scope, including installation, maintenance, and repair of various HVAC systems. Both roles require similar certifications and work environments, but the Apprentice HVAC Technician typically gains more comprehensive skills over time.
